Output ee358b5ac6a0098cfad7bc53b1a74fe6f21a89f16314794a1b55b1cc6c7914df:1

value
933368080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d9f39488d21bb0bd6b8289db6e908b39bb48b8 OP_EQUAL
address
MFzxnr1zuYvjqYn4J4gE36XuKwpP2Qx72s
transaction
ee358b5ac6a0098cfad7bc53b1a74fe6f21a89f16314794a1b55b1cc6c7914df
spent
true